A lively contrasted sans with soft corners and slightly irregular, hand-drawn-looking stroke behavior. Strokes show clear thick–thin modulation, with tapered joins and rounded terminals that keep the forms friendly rather than sharp. Proportions vary noticeably from glyph to glyph, creating a bouncy rhythm; counters are generally open and rounded, and curves dominate over rigid geometry. The lowercase mixes simple constructions with a few more idiosyncratic shapes (notably in the bowl-and-stem letters), giving the set a deliberately informal texture while staying readable.

Best suited to display applications where personality is an asset: headlines, posters, packaging, and brand marks for casual or playful products. It also works well for short passages such as pull quotes or invitations where a warm, informal voice is desired, while extended body text may feel visually busy due to the contrast and uneven rhythm.

The overall tone is upbeat and personable, with a whimsical, craft-like character that feels casual and expressive. Its contrast and uneven rhythm add a touch of eccentricity, suggesting a lighthearted, slightly retro sensibility rather than a neutral corporate voice.

Designed to deliver an approachable, handcrafted sans look with noticeable contrast and lively proportions, balancing legibility with character. The aim appears to be a distinctive, friendly display face that feels human and a bit whimsical without leaning into heavy ornament.

The font’s visual energy comes from alternating narrow and wider letters and from stroke modulation that is more calligraphic than mechanical. Numerals follow the same friendly, rounded logic and read clearly at display sizes, with enough uniqueness to stand out in headings.
